Get started22 Graig Park Circle is a three-bedroom semi-detached house in Newport (NP20 6HE). It has a recorded floor area of 71 m² (around 764 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1950-1966 and council tax band C. The latest certificate (October 2022) shows a D (score 67), on the cusp of jumping into the C band. The rating has held steady at D across 2 certificates since February 2012. Between certificates, roof efficiency went from Average to Good and lighting went from Poor to Very Good; while window efficiency dropped from Good to Average. The recommended improvements would lift it to B (score 85), a 2-band jump.
Sale prices here have outpaced Newport HPI: 5.4% per year against 0% for the wider region. Today's modelled estimate of £222,000 is 11% above the 2025 sale price.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£262/sq ft) was about 68.6% above the typical sold price in the postcode. A recent sale: £200,000 in April 2025. Across the public record there are 4 sales, relatively high churn for a single property.
